NDdeSetTrustedShare 函式
[不再支援網路 DDE。 Nddeapi.dll存在於 Windows Vista 上,但所有函式呼叫都會傳回 NDDE_NOT_IMPLEMENTED。
授與目前使用者內容中的指定 DDE 共用信任狀態。
語法
UINT NDdeSetTrustedShare(
_In_ LPTSTR lpszServer,
_In_ LPTSTR lpszShareName,
_In_ DWORD dwTrustOptions
);
參數
-
lpszServer [in]
-
要修改其 DSDM 的伺服器名稱。
-
lpszShareName [in]
-
要授與受信任狀態的共用名稱稱。 此參數不可為 Null。
-
dwTrustOptions [in]
-
影響 DDE 共用受信任狀態的選項。 此參數可以是下列其中一個值。
選項 意義 - NDDE_CMD_SHOW_MASK
- 0x0000FFFFL
如果已設定NDDE_TRUST_CMD_SHOW,用來取得用來覆寫 DDE 共用顯示狀態的值的遮罩。 - NDDE_TRUST_CMD_SHOW
- 0x10000000L
覆寫 DDE 共用 DSDM 中指定的顯示狀態。 - NDDE_TRUST_SHARE_DEL
- 0x20000000L
移除共用的信任狀態。 - NDDE_TRUST_SHARE_INIT
- 0x40000000L
如果用戶端已在使用者的內容中執行,則允許用戶端起始至應用程式。 - NDDE_TRUST_SHARE_START
- 0x80000000L
允許應用程式在使用者的內容中啟動。
傳回值
如果函式成功,傳回值會NDDE_NO_ERROR。
如果函式失敗,傳回值為錯誤碼,可藉由呼叫 NDdeGetErrorString轉譯成文字錯誤訊息。
備註
必須先使用 NDdeShareAdd 建立 DDE共用。
如果 呼叫 NDdeSetTrustedShare 並將 dwTrustOptions 設定為零,則信任的共用會失去其信任的狀態。
規格需求
需求 | 值 |
---|---|
最低支援的用戶端 |
Windows 2000 專業版 [僅限傳統型應用程式] |
最低支援的伺服器 |
Windows 2000 Server [僅限傳統型應用程式] |
標頭 |
|
程式庫 |
|
DLL |
|
Unicode 與 ANSI 名稱 |
NDdeSetTrustedShareW (Unicode) 和 NDdeSetTrustedShareA (ANSI) |